Career Description

A cardiovascular technologist assists with the diagnosis and treatment of heart issues. They conduct tests on pulmonary or cardiovascular systems of patients for diagnostic purposes. They may conduct or assist in electrocardiograms, cardiac catheterizations, pulmonary functions, lung capacity, and similar tests.

Academic Requirements

Associate’s degree programs in cardiovascular technology are the most common type of educational program in the field. These programs engage students in educational and lab components in addition to clinical experiences and hospital internships.
